Profile Summary

Mr. Andreas Pospori, with a BSc in Electrical & Electronic Engineering from Cyprus University of Technology, recently joined a funded project* under the name ‘Training and Research Involving Polymer Optical Devices’ - TRIPOD. As an early stage researcher contributes towards work on polymer fibre grating UV fabrication and testing at Aston University. His knowledge includes inscription and micro-machining using femtosecond laser systems, as well as polymer optical fibre based sensors fabrication and characterisation.

*His currently research has received funding from the People Programme (Marie Curie Actions) of the European Union's Seventh Framework Programme FP7/2007-2013/under REA grant agreement No. 608382.
